Output 82c731ea105dc80846b0148eda78f07446f56139a9c419f45916c7c1ad2cc95e:0

value
350000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e95a2d1c5d547eff11bb8a81e19c008bf6c25de OP_EQUAL
address
3Qu8pAJPrPNef35xFpjaj5ypC7m4bvP1g2
transaction
82c731ea105dc80846b0148eda78f07446f56139a9c419f45916c7c1ad2cc95e
spent
true